RIDE 400 Vehicles Checked

On November 29/30, 2014 between the hours of 11:00 p.m. and 3:00 a.m. the Guelph Police Service conducted a RIDE program. Officers checked 400 vehicles with six roadside screening tests being administered. Police issued one three day drivers licence suspension for a driver registering a warn on the approved screening device. Guelph Police would like […]
